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ce: Split Process

Handling your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ce involves a formal process of household bifurcation or partial deletion. To secure your independent food subsidies, you must apply for a separation through the state’s Ration Card Management System (RCMS) or your local District Supply Office. Navigating the rules for an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ce ensures your personal food security quota is quickly restored and your essential government subsidies remain uninterrupted.

Key Highlights / Quick Facts

  • Primary Action: Apply for a partial deletion or family separation via the RCMS portal or offline at a DSO/BDO.
  • Mandatory Requirement: You must obtain a Deletion Certificate or a No Objection Certificate (NOC) from the current Head of Family (HOF).
  • Eligibility Check: You must establish a physically independent household with a separate kitchen arrangement to qualify.
  • E-KYC Rule: Aadhaar e-KYC must be fully updated and linked for all members shifting to the new card.
  • Processing Time: Expect approval within 15 to 30 working days following a mandatory physical verification.
  • Official Portals: Use the state’s Apuni Sarkar platform or the official rcmspds.uk.gov.in website.
  • Application Fees: Processing fees are nominal, typically ranging from ₹5 to ₹50.

Understanding the Need to Split Your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Divorce

Updating your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ce is officially recognized by the state as a partial deletion or household bifurcation. This process becomes legally and practically necessary when a former joint family separates into independent living arrangements. By completing this update, you formally secure your independent food security quota and protect your subsidy rights.

Failing to split your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ce can leave you dependent on a hostile or uncooperative former spouse for essential food grains. It also prevents duplicate entries in the state’s public distribution registry. Completing this administrative step ensures that your local Fair Price Shop (FPS) recognizes you as an independent household head.

Eligibility Criteria for a Separate Ration Card in Uttarakhand

Not every resident can arbitrarily request a document split. To successfully separate your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ce, you must currently be an active, verified beneficiary on the existing family card. The state mandates that you must be establishing a financially independent household.

Crucially, this new household must have a physically separate kitchen and cooking arrangement. The Food, Civil Supplies & Consumer Affairs Department strictly enforces this rule to prevent fraudulent subsidy claims. If you have relocated to a different district within the state, you must also prove your new residential address.

Essential Documents Required for the Separation Process

Gathering accurate paperwork prevents immediate application rejection. When applying for your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ce, you need a clear copy of the existing parent’s ration card showing your name. You must also provide e-KYC updated Aadhaar cards for yourself and any dependents moving with you.

Legal proof of your marital status change, such as a formal divorce decree, is vital. You also need a new address proof, which can be a recent electricity bill, water bill, or a registered rent agreement. Finally, include an official income certificate to determine your correct subsidy category allocation.

Step-by-Step Guide to the Online Application Process

The digital route is often the fastest way to manage your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ce. Visit the official Ration Card Management System (RCMS) or the Apuni Sarkar portal (eservices.uk.gov.in). Log in using your citizen credentials or create a new profile using your Aadhaar-linked mobile number.

Navigate directly to the “PDS Services” tab and select the “Modification in Ration Card” or “Editing/Separation of Family” option. Carefully select the family members moving out and securely upload all required scanned documents in PDF format. Submit your application and permanently save the generated Application Reference Number for future tracking.

Offline Procedures: Visiting the District Supply Office (DSO)

If you prefer submitting physical documents, you can safely complete the entire process at your local administrative food supply office. Urban residents must visit their designated District Supply Office (DSO). Rural applicants should report directly to their Gram Panchayat Officer (GPO) or Block Development Office (BDO).

Request the official modification and separation form from the counter clerk. Fill in the requested details accurately, attach self-attested photocopies of your mandatory documents, and submit the finalized file. The clerk will issue a stamped acknowledgment slip, officially initiating the split of your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ce.

Managing the Deletion Certificate: The Key to a New Card

A Deletion Certificate or Surrender Certificate is the most critical document for this entire procedure. It serves as an official No Objection Certificate (NOC) proving your name is legally struck off the previous household’s register. Securing this certificate is the mandatory first step when separating your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ce.

If the current Head of Family refuses to provide an NOC, you must submit your legal divorce decree directly to the Supply Inspector. The decree overrides the need for an uncooperative spouse’s permission. Once issued, this Deletion Certificate must be submitted alongside your new card application to link you to a new Fair Price Shop.

Timeline and Expected Approval Period in Uttarakhand

A standard request to split an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ce takes approximately 15 to 30 working days to fully process. This timeline strictly depends on the prompt submission of accurate documents and Aadhaar e-KYC verification. Minor clerical errors can reset this timeline, so thoroughness is essential.

This period includes a mandatory physical field verification. A local Supply Inspector (SI) or Gram Panchayat Officer (GPO) will physically visit your declared new residence. They must verify your independent kitchen setup before granting final approval and issuing the new physical or digital card.

How Divorce Affects Your Ration Card Category (APL/BPL/Antyodaya)

Separating your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ce often triggers a reassessment of your economic category. Because your household income changes drastically after a marital split, your new card’s category may differ from your previous joint card. The state assigns Above Poverty Line (APL), Below Poverty Line (BPL), or Antyodaya Anna Yojana (AAY) status based on current, independent income.

You must submit a fresh, updated income certificate with your separation application. If your independent income falls below the state’s poverty threshold, you may qualify for higher subsidies under the BPL or AAY schemes. The Supply Inspector uses this official income document to permanently fix your new monthly food grain quota.

Frequently Asked Questions: Troubleshooting Common Issues

Can I split my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ce without the Head of Family’s consent?

Yes, if the current Head of Family is uncooperative, you can submit your formal legal divorce decree to the District Supply Office. The legal order acts as a valid substitute for a standard family NOC.

What happens if my Aadhaar is not linked to my current mobile number?

You cannot process an online separation without an Aadhaar-linked mobile number for OTP verification. You must first update your Aadhaar details at an enrollment center before using the Apuni Sarkar portal.

Is there a deadline to apply for a separate card after a divorce?

There is no strict legal deadline to update your Uttarakhand Ration Card After Your Divorce. However, until you complete the process, you cannot independently claim your subsidized food rations at your local dealer.
